Accessory for drinking glasses

ACCESSORY FOR DRINKING GLASSES that cools and maintains the temperature of the glass contents thanks to the presence of a thermal clamp (1), at the same time providing protection from the direct action of the sun to the external surface, in addition acting as an advertising or informative carrier. In order to do this it is constructed from a thermal clamp (1) that is adapted to the shape of the glass (2) having an extension at one point along its perimeter (3) with some union elements (4) at the free end for the connection of the rod (5), at the other end of which there are some connection elements (6) for the fixing of the body (7) that acts as the advertising or informative element. In turn, the rod (5) has a connection element (8) at a point on its perimeter which clips onto the rim of the glass to prevent the thermal clamp (1) sliding down the glass.

BACKGROUND TO THE INVENTION

[0003] In general the traditional and most commonly used means for the cooling or maintenance of low temperatures of cool drinks contained in the drinking glasses, tumblers or similar items are ice cubes, or equally devices inside of which there are refrigerant liquids that require freezing for their correct usage.

[0004] These systems do not allow the arrangement of advertising or informative elements, hence it has been considered appropriate to develop the present invention accessory. This allows the temperature of the contents of the body or container to be maintained, at the same time performing an advertising or informative function to the users or persons located around it.

D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ION

[0005] The accessory for drinking glasses object of the present invention allows the cooling or maintenance of low temperatures of the drink contained on the inside, performing an advertising or informative function aimed at the users or people that are near, at the same time as protecting the contents of the drinking glass against the direct action of the sun's rays when used outside.

[0006] To do this, the accessory of the present invention is characterised by being made up from a thermal clamp that is adapted to the shape of the drinking glass to be handled, having at one point on its perimeter attachment means for a rod acting as a intermediate connector for the body which acts as the carrier for the advertising or informative device, this being so that the surface is suitable for inscriptions or similar.

[0007] The intermediate rod, along the length of its perimeter, has an element to enable it to be fixed to the rim of the drinking glass to prevent the thermal clamp from slipping down.

[0008] The connection elements that fix the clamp to the intermediate rod can, for example, be a thread, screwing, pressure coupling or any similar means, whilst the connector elements of the rod to the advertisement carrier can for example be a wing nut or similar that allows the body to turn on the rod, thus being able to be positioned in the most suitable manner or position.

[0009] In turn, the body that operates as an advertising element can have any shape, be it rectangular, oval, winding shapes etc., depending on the specific function for which it is going to be used. If for example, the external face, to be seen by users, is going to be used in bars or on terraces onto which dishes, bar snacks or the dish of the day are to be written, said surface must be larger than that used for the writing the drink brands.

[0010] Finally, it must be stated that the clamp, which can be adapted to any shape for its manufacture, in general, will be filled with a refrigerant liquid, coloured or not, or something similar.
